diff --git a/pms/models/pms_reservation.py b/pms/models/pms_reservation.py index 351df914f..c05b180d3 100644 --- a/pms/models/pms_reservation.py +++ b/pms/models/pms_reservation.py @@ -997,12 +997,12 @@ class PmsReservation(models.Model): ] ) # Avoid recalculating services if the boardservice has not changed - # if ( - # old_board_lines - # and reservation.board_service_room_id - # == reservation._origin.board_service_room_id - # ): - # return + if ( + old_board_lines + and reservation.board_service_room_id + == reservation._origin.board_service_room_id + ): + return if reservation.board_service_room_id: board = self.env["pms.board.service.room.type"].browse( reservation.board_service_room_id.id